Wiring, water and sanitary work of any kind, heating, air conditioning and gas go to a registered firm by law, and so do flues and the air openings for gas appliances. That labour stays in the bill. Yours is the stripping out, plaster, paint, floors, tiling and carpentry.
Labour is 61% of a renovation price on average and 67% at the median, across 191 items of the Emilia-Romagna 2025 public price list. Materials are the rest. An averaged price list, not a quote.
Materials you buy yourself carry 22% VAT; supplied by the firm doing the work they go at the 10% renovation rate. On a €30,000 materials bill that is €3,600 of extra tax.
Household wiring installed before 13 March 1990 counts as compliant if it has a main breaker with overcurrent protection, protection against direct contact and a 30 mA RCD. Having a firm bring the existing wiring up to that and certify it is the cheapest lawful route.

Location score 57/100The area lies on the inland side of the Costa degli Dei around Vibo Valentia, with low hills of olive groves and fields descending toward the Tyrrhenian. The Mesima valley is nearby inland, and the Calabrian Serre rise farther to the east. The nearest coast is the Tyrrhenian at Vibo Marina and the Gulf of Sant’Eufemia. Vibo Valentia is the nearest town of size, with full services and a historic upper town on a hill. Tropea and the better-known cliff coast are farther up the shore, useful for outings but outside the immediate landscape. The area is known mainly for ordinary Calabrian hill agriculture and for access to the Vibo-Tropea stretch of coast.
